    Applying the Theory of Access to Food Security among Smallholder Family Farmers around North-West Mount Kenya

    Access to productive resources such as land and water is fundamental for households that rely on crop and livestock production for their livelihoods. Research often assumes that agricultural production—and thus, food security—are favoured by tenure security of resources (as represented by a “bundle of property rights”). However, research has not yet elucidated how food security is influenced by additional factors, represented within a “bundle of powers”. Guided by the Theory of Access developed by Ribot and Peluso, we explore the main factors in the respective bundles of rights and powers that influence household food security around north-west Mount Kenya. We interviewed 76 households—38 food secure and 38 food insecure—who were subsampled from a previous foodsecurity survey of 380 households. Results show that household food insecurity was not exclusively the result of a lack of private property rights as many farmers had retained their property rights. Instead, a major factor preventing access to productive resources was the difficulty faced by food insecure households in accessing farm technology (i.e. hand tools and implements). Access to authority and via social relations were significantly correlated with access to technology, so improving the latter must take into account the former

    Challenges, Strategies, and Impacts of Doing Citizen Science with Marginalised and Indigenous Communities : Reflections from Project Coordinators

    Citizen science is growing and increasingly realizing its potential in terms of benefiting science and society. However, there are significant barriers to engaging participants in non-Western, non-educated, non-industrialised, non-rich and non-democratic contexts. By reflecting on the experiences of 15 citizen science project coordinators, this paper contributes to the small but growing body of knowledge attempting to identify barriers and opportunities of doing citizen science with marginalised and Indigenous communities. Challenges affecting participation in the analysed projects include issues that range from lack of basic infrastructure and participant safety to unbalanced knowledge hierarchies and data rights. We found that, to overcome these challenges, projects have used several strategies, from promoting decentralized and low-tech solutions to engaging in bottom-up actions from a human-rights approach. Finally, our analysis of project impacts supports the idea that doing citizen science with marginalised and Indigenous communities might have a greater impact for participants than for science, as scientific achievements (although valuable) were not among the most important impacts highlighted in terms of project success. By providing stories from the field in a structured way, we aim to guide, to inform, and to inspire other citizen science projects, and to, ultimately, contribute to broader participation in citizen science in the future

    Elevated Serum Levels of Interferon-Regulated Chemokines Are Biomarkers for Active Human Systemic Lupus Erythematosus

    BACKGROUND: Systemic lupus erythematosus (SLE) is a serious systemic autoimmune disorder that affects multiple organ systems and is characterized by unpredictable flares of disease. Recent evidence indicates a role for type I interferon (IFN) in SLE pathogenesis; however, the downstream effects of IFN pathway activation are not well understood. Here we test the hypothesis that type I IFN-regulated proteins are present in the serum of SLE patients and correlate with disease activity. METHODS AND FINDINGS: We performed a comprehensive survey of the serologic proteome in human SLE and identified dysregulated levels of 30 cytokines, chemokines, growth factors, and soluble receptors. Particularly striking was the highly coordinated up-regulation of 12 inflammatory and/or homeostatic chemokines, molecules that direct the movement of leukocytes in the body. Most of the identified chemokines were inducible by type I IFN, and their levels correlated strongly with clinical and laboratory measures of disease activity. CONCLUSIONS: These data suggest that severely disrupted chemokine gradients may contribute to the systemic autoimmunity observed in human SLE. Furthermore, the levels of serum chemokines may serve as convenient biomarkers for disease activity in lupus

    Livelihoods and Food Security Among Rural Households in the North-Western Mount Kenya Region

    Food insecurity remains a major concern for numerous rural households in Sub-Saharan Africa who rely on agriculture as their main source of livelihood. The assessment of the links between food security and livelihoods is central for overcoming widespread food insecurity. However, assessments remain challenging due to food security’s multidimensionality and the challenge of finding indicators that are comparable and applicable to various contexts. This study addresses this challenge by adapting a food security index (FSI) and uses it to assess the livelihood drivers of food security. The index captures the multi-dimensionality of food security using conventional food security indicators. The assessed indicators include measures of “food consumption score,” “household dietary diversity score,” “coping strategies index,” the “household food insecurity access scale,” and “months of adequate household food provisioning.” The study covered 600 randomly selected households representative of three agro-ecological zones located close to large-scale agricultural investment in Mount Kenya region in Kenya. We used linear regression to identify livelihood factors significantly influencing food security. Spearman’s rank-order correlation and student’s T-test demonstrated a strong and significant correlation between the composite FSI index and each classical indicators of food security. Overall, 32% of the households were food secure and 68% were food insecure. Households’ ownership of productive hand tools, followed by off-farm income, consumption of own produced food, type of agro-ecological zone, farm income and number of main crops infested by pests had a significant effect on household food security. All these factors, except the number of main crops infested by pests, were found to positively influence household food security. Households in humid agro-ecological zone were less food secure than households in semi-humid and semi-arid zones. Household size, the size of accessible land and households’ members’ participation to large agricultural investments (as wage workers or sub-contract farmer) were not significantly influencing food security. Households of the Mount Kenya region need alternative off-farm income sources combined with further support to improve sustainable agriculture management with appropriate hand tools
